The 3 months correlation between Foreign and Pimco is -0.77. Overlapping area represents the amount of risk that can be diversified away by holding Foreign Bond Fund and Pimco Trends Managed in the same portfolio, assuming nothing else is changed. The correlation between historical prices or returns on Pimco Trends Managed and Foreign Bond is a relative statistical measure of the degree to which these equity instruments tend to move together. The correlation coefficient measures the extent to which returns on Foreign Bond Fund are associated (or correlated) with Pimco Trends. Values of the correlation coefficient range from -1 to +1, where. The correlation of zero (0) is possible when the price movement of Pimco Trends Managed has no effect on the direction of Foreign Bond i.e., Foreign Bond and Pimco Trends go up and down completely randomly.

Pair Trading with Foreign Bond and Pimco Trends
The main advantage of trading using opposite Foreign Bond and Pimco Trends positions is that it hedges away some unsystematic risk. Because of two separate transactions, even if Foreign Bond position performs unexpectedly, Pimco Trends can make up some of the losses. Pair trading also minimizes risk from directional movements in the market.
